About us

Griffith Contracting has over 25 years of experience in the furniture and cabinet building industry, as well as 15 years of experience in building & remodeling. We only use the very best sub contractors available that have been trusted by our company for years. We use one licensed electrician and one plumber. Our Services range from custom cabinets and factory cabinets, Kitchen and Bathroom remodels, custom book shelves, custom walk in closets, and custom basement and garage remodels. From demolition to the finished product. We understand that time is a precious thing that is held high. We are on time for you and keep you home clean during projects from start to finish. We contracted with Ed Griffith and his Cabinet Guys to remodel our kitchen in Dec 2019 - Jan 2020. The process and results were outstanding! While researching various contractors / remodelers, we wondered if Ed and his team could be as good as his 5-star reviews, but we were very impressed from our first meeting. Ed's craftmanship and precision were evident throughout the remodel. In the beginning, he explained that his team hand makes the cabinets for our desired kitchen footprint, guides us to choose the cabinet door design, tells us various places to shop for stone ( we chose quartz) for the countertop & island, and places to shop for backsplash tile. From looking at HGTV shows, we expected "demo day" to be a dusty, loud, and messy experience, but there was no mess at all. Ed and his team carefully dismantled the cabinets so that they could be donated to a charity. After every day of the process, Ed or his tradesmen cleaned up the kitchen area and the garage area (the staging area). It was particularly dusty when the stone was cut onsite for the kitchen sink and stovetop, but his workmen not only vacuumed the floors, they wiped the kitchen floor with cloths. Every tradesman (electricians, plumbers, stone workers, etc.) was excellent, and all of them had high praise for Ed. There were a few "surprises" (such as our walls and bar wall aren't perfectly straight), but Ed always knew how to handle the situation. We liked the fact that he was always calm and knowledgeable on every subject. In conclusion, the results were better than we expected. For example, we didn't expect that the inside of each cabinet door had a similar design to what was on the front side. We also didn't expect that the sides of the island and the bar wall would have a nice design. We also didn't expect that Ed and his team would vacuum and wipe out every drawer to minimize our cleanup effort. We highly recommend Ed for any remodeling need, and we plan to use his services in the future.
